She was born in Salt Lake City, Utah on January 28, 1930 to parents Miriam Aileen (Drake) Horning and William Keith Horning and attended University of Nevada, Reno campus for two years.
Barbara married the love of her life, James L. Moell on June 11, 1950 in Winnemucca, NV.
The majority of her career was spent working for General Telephone Company (GTE), where she worked as a Service Rep, and it was from here that she retired. She was a member of the P.E.O Sisterhood, Edmonds Chapter. Throughout her years in church, she served as a teacher, pianist and member of the choir.

In 1955, Barbara and Jim were baptized together in Pocatello, ID. About 40 years later, they were blessed to have the opportunity to be baptized together again in the Jordan River during their memorable trip to the Holy Land.

Barb was a dearly loved wife, mom, grandma, great-grandma, aunt and most of all, Child of God. She was preceded in death by her husband Jim, her parents Keith and Aileen Horning, her sister Sarah Jane (Jimmie) Young, her baby daughter Lisa and her son James Keith.

She was killed by a drunk driver.
